MAINTENANCE OF ANNUAL CONFIDENTIAL REPORTS OF (CATERING UNITS: - Zonal railways will start maintaining Annual Confidential ‘Reports on. the performance of licensees of major catering establishments like pantry cars, refreshment rooms,’ fast food centres, restaurants, base kitchens; etc. Two standard forms, one each for mobile and static units separately, both in English and Hindi, have been designed for this purpose and are encloséd.. Reports will be prepared in duplicate and completed for each financial year before 30" of om BG पक ०त्, ४ June of the following year. In case of any adverse remarks, zonal railways will communicate the same to the licensees, take their acknowledgement and also monitor corrective action. The Confidential Reports for all the years for the term of the license must be completed and put up to the Committee constituted for the renewal of the licence. . For the financial year ended 31° March 2000, zonal railways may initiate immediate action for completing the Confidential Reports by 31° December 2000. 2. IMPOSITION OF FINES: - | Commercial Department of the railway will draw a schedule of inspection so as to cover all the major catering units at least once in three months, where a thorough inspection including all the aspects of working is done not below the level of JA grade officers. In addition, surprise inspections should also be conducted from time to time to ensure consistency in service. Medical officers will exercise checks under quality control and Prevention of Food Adulteration. Act. 1954. Wherever a sample collected under quality control is found to be adulterated/substandard, the Medical Officers will report the matter to the controlling authority, A dossier of all the catering units will be maintained by the Commercial Department atid whenever a sample fails a check ‘either in quality control or PFA this would be entered in the dossier signed by the nominated representatives of Medical and Commercial Departments. In the case of major units details of such entries will be incorporated in the Annual Confidential Reports of the licensee in appropriate columns. In case of food samples found adulterated in PFA ‘cases, when the offence is minor in nature i.e. adulteration is not injurious to health and, where the case is not fit for prosecution in court of law due to technical/procedure deficiencies, the controlling authority may take departmental action. Whenever prosecution is launched in the court of law, the cases should be rigorously pursued to their logical ends. ) St.DCM/DCM incharge of the Commercial Department on divisions and Dy. .
